Visionary Leadership Sparks Innovative Expansion
Pudgy Penguins found a new helm under the entrepreneurial spirit of Luca Netz in 2022, post a successful acquisition for $2.5 million in Ether. This acquisition set the tone for a strategic transition beyond mere digital collectibles into tangible products. Spearheading the integration of physical toys, the project was ambitious and calculated, leveraging Netz’s consumer products acumen to navigate through a fluctuating market. This strategy was not merely about diversification; it was a meticulously planned roadmap to sustain revenue flow, enhance brand reach, and maximize global outreach.
Under Netz’s stewardship, the Pudgy Penguins project transformed its initial vision into a multidimensional enterprise. Despite the inherent challenges of navigating volatile market dynamics, Netz emphasized the potential of using toys not just as a revenue stream but as a tangible touchpoint to engage consumers and enrich brand loyalty. His early initiatives, outlined as temporary tactical pivots, gradually matured into a robust business line, poised to conclude the fiscal year with an impressive $50 million revenue—a significant milestone that exemplifies the strength of strategic foresight.
Navigating Through the NFT Market Volatility
Despite the celebratory surface, 2025 unfolded as a turbulent year for the NFT landscape. As the calendar year progressed, the tide of market enthusiasm waned, casting shadows over what was once a booming sector. Sales volumes plunged by a staggering 63% in the first quarter compared to previous records, translating into a dramatic drop from $4.1 billion to $1.5 billion. March witnessed an intensified downturn; monthly transactions saw a 76% decline, amounting to only $373 million against the previous year’s robust turnout of $1.6 billion. Yet, amidst these stark figures, Pudgy Penguins showcased remarkable resilience, remaining steadfast in their creative and economic pursuits.
The market downturn reflected a broader recalibration within the NFT domain, catalyzed by oversaturation and shifting investor sentiment. Nevertheless, this period also marked a fertile breeding ground for innovative niches to sprout. Projects imbued with additional tangible assets found a compelling narrative to engage audiences who sought value beyond digital ownership. This was exemplified by platforms like Courtyard.io, which merged the world of authenticated trading cards with blockchain technology to create a seamless experience that transcended traditional boundaries.
Real-World Collectibles: An NFT Resurgence
Amidst these challenges, real-world collectible-backed NFTs emerged as a beacon of market resilience and creative innovation. Such projects not only captured the attention of dedicated collectors but also invoked the interest of mainstream audiences attracted by the convergence of physical rarity and digital authenticity. Courtyard.io played a pioneering role, binding respected trading elements like Pokémon cards with the blockchain, thus creating an interactive marketplace for collectors.
The allure of possessing an item authenticated through blockchain intertwines trust, rarity, and value—elements pivotal to the trading card community. This innovative amalgamation provides an immersive experience through which collectors can trade with assurance and even redeem these NFTs for their physical counterparts. The Courtyard platform not only generated remarkable sales but also fortified its position as a harbinger of adaptive reuse of blockchain technology.
